Original Description
The iconic lithograph W Cyrku (At the Circus) by Théophile Alexandre Steinlen captures the gritty charm of late 19th-century Parisian nightlife with striking emotional depth. Created in 1896, this work exemplifies Steinlen’s social realism, blending expressive line work and bold contrasts to portray a lone circus performer mid-act—his taut body and focused gaze conveying both discipline and vulnerability. Steinlen, a key figure in the Montmartre art scene, was deeply influenced by Toulouse-Lautrec and the bohemian energy of cabarets like Le Chat Noir, where his posters became synonymous with the era’s avant-garde. W Cyrku reflects his mastery of dramatic lighting and humanistic storytelling, bridging fine art and popular illustration. Today, it’s celebrated as a poignant document of Belle Époque entertainment, where spectacle and labor intertwined—a theme that resonates in modern discussions of performance and class.
